Fatty foods are often the first foods to go when you are cutting calories. When people are feeling bored or depressed they often reach for fatty foods. This is a natural response because fats enhance your mood. Choose healthy fats to keep your mood elevated.

Monounsaturated and polyunsaturated fats are the best sources. Examples include flax seeds, flax oil, walnuts and fish such as salmon. Drinking water while you are dieting will also help you tremendously. When you change your diet or restrict your calories, your body often undergoes a detoxification process.

You need adequate water to carry toxins out of your system and to transport nutrients to your cells. Being dehydrated can also put you in a melancholy mood. When you reduce your caloric intake, be sure that you are not also eliminating key nutrients such as iron and B vitamins.

Eat a healthy breakfast daily to keep your blood sugar from dropping too much. Choose healthy fats and drink lots of water. All of these steps will help to prevent any mood swings and allow you to stick to your diet plan.

Researchers continue to prove the old adage that you are what you eat, most recently by exploring the strong connection between our intestines and brain.

Our guts and brain are physically linked via the vagus nerve, and the two are able to send messages to one another. While the gut is able to influence emotional behavior in the brain, the brain can also alter the type of bacteria living in the gut.

According to the American Psychological Association, gut bacteria produce an array of neurochemicals that the brain uses for the regulation of physiological and mental processes, including mood. Stress is thought to suppress beneficial gut bacteria.
